Job description

Job Description

We are excited to offer a paid summer placement within our Architectural team for a period of six weeks starting in August. This placement will be available over four days per week, providing you with the chance to gain hands‑on experience and work closely with our talented teams in Glasgow, Manchester or Sheffield.

Applicants will be invited to an interview where details of the role will be discussed.

You will be working with graduates, experienced professionals and other students, gaining exposure to real projects and learning from a variety of people.

To apply, submit a CV and a sample portfolio. A cover letter is optional. Applications will be accepted until all positions are filled.

Candidate Specification

This opportunity is for final year master's (Architecture) students, effective September 2026.

  • Good design skills and a keen interest in the built environment.
  • Methodical approach to problem solving.
  • Ability to use your initiative to undertake tasks efficiently and independently.
  • Excellent verbal communication skills, which allow you to confidently liaise with clients and team members.
  • Excellent written communication and attention to detail and be able to demonstrate accurate technical drawings and good report writing.
